Install Freegames on Desktop | Download and Play Now
SponsoredYour Download is waiting. Click on "START" to begin online activation. Download y…Services: 100% Free Download, Install App, Fast Connection, Free Mobile AppThe Best Online Pc Game | Browser Games - Free
SponsoredThe Best Free Games Reviewed. Play in Your Browser – No Downloads. Top Pc G…Site visitors: Over 10K in the past month

Feedback